Exploring 3D Libraries: A World of Possibilities

May 23, 2024

3D libraries have revolutionized the world of computer graphics and 3D modeling, offering developers a powerful set of tools and resources to create stunning visual experiences. Whether you're a seasoned programmer or a novice developer, exploring 3D libraries opens up a world of possibilities for building immersive applications and interactive environments. From gaming and virtual reality to architectural visualization and product design, 3D libraries play a crucial role in shaping the digital landscape. With a wide range of libraries to choose from, including popular options like Three.js, Babylon.js, and OpenGL, developers have the flexibility to select the right tool for their specific project requirements. These libraries provide comprehensive support for rendering 3D objects, handling complex geometries, implementing shaders and lighting effects, and optimizing performance for smooth, responsive user experiences. Furthermore, 3D libraries often come with built-in support for importing and exporting 3D models in various file formats, making it easier for developers to work with existing assets and collaborate with 3D artists and designers. Beyond the realm of traditional 3D graphics, libraries like A-Frame and ARCore extend the capabilities of 3D development into the realms of augmented reality and virtual reality, enabling developers to create compelling mixed reality experiences.
